Pros and Cons of Cannabis Oil for Prostatitis

Cannabis oil has shown promise as a potential natural remedy for managing prostatitis. However, it's important to consider both the benefits and potential drawbacks before incorporating it into your treatment plan. Let's explore the pros and cons of using cannabis oil for prostatitis:

Pros:

  • Potential pain relief: Cannabis oil may help alleviate the chronic pain associated with prostatitis, improving your overall quality of life.
  • Anti-inflammatory effects: The anti-inflammatory properties of cannabis oil could help reduce inflammation in the prostate gland, potentially relieving symptoms and promoting prostate health.
  • Possible antibacterial activity: Some cannabinoids found in cannabis oil have demonstrated antibacterial properties, which may complement standard antibiotic treatment for bacterial prostatitis.
  • Natural and plant-based: Cannabis oil is derived from a plant, making it an appealing option for those seeking natural alternatives to traditional medications.

Cons:

  • Legal restrictions: The legal status of cannabis and cannabis-derived products varies from country to country, so it's important to be aware of the regulations in your jurisdiction before considering cannabis oil as a treatment option.
  • Lack of standardized dosing: The optimal dosage of cannabis oil for prostatitis has not been established, and individual responses can vary. Finding the right dosage may require some trial and error.
  • Potential side effects: While cannabis oil is generally well-tolerated, it can cause side effects such as dizziness, dry mouth, and changes in appetite. It's important to discuss potential side effects with your healthcare professional.
  • Interaction with other medications: Cannabis oil may interact with certain medications, so it's crucial to inform your healthcare provider about any other drugs you are taking to avoid potential adverse interactions.

As with any treatment, it's essential to weigh the potential benefits against the risks and consult with a healthcare professional who is knowledgeable about cannabis oil and prostatitis before making any decisions.
